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
085193 931562373 950232
3111092123 80845526753 64880997
3111092123 80845526753 64880997
16377913 9817 049576 065448 6154
All about undefined
Interested in learning more?
3111092123 80845526753 64880997
16377913 9817 049576 065448 6154
See more
25087951 6753 4642780
29869754 570 540897
See more
22213281687 1217204122
61 406329 871925205 22 9805860
See more